Double Dating with the Dead

Trent Sanders is spending the next two weeks in a rundown hotel that is reported to be haunted in order to prove that Selena James, a reported psychic was nothing more than a complete fraud. The book he was going to write from this little adventure would help with all the time he was wasting away from his TV show and would also be the perfect revenge.

Selena James was mortified when Trent went on TV and announced that she was delusional but even worse was when her mom challenged Trent to a two week stay in the hotel in her name. Now Selena has to prove the existence of ghosts to a complete skeptic in the two weeks they are together or face losing to her adversary and keeping up her end of their side bet with a night in his bed which wouldn’t be so bad if he wasn’t the enemy.

Don’t you just love it when you start reading a book and know by the start of the second chapter that the author will be on your auto buy list? That is what happened to me with Double Dating with the Dead. It is a fantastic story that had me laughing constantly while admiring the author’s talent in keeping my attention solely focused on every written word.

Selena and James are both highly enjoyable characters that provide a lot of entertainment and heat as they discover each other and the secrets of the old hotel.

Karen Kelley is an author not to be missed with her ability of infusing so much humor, warmth and intrigue into her stories that makes them so fun and easy to read.
